As you can see, the look was put together using a striped skirt over a longer tea length printed green dress – a very unconventional way of mixing pieces, but somehow it worked for her. Do you think it could work for you as well? Can you and would you rock this skirt-over-dress get-up and work it?
If you’d love to try but don’t want to look too adventurous, start by mixing stripes with something solid instead. And then once you get the hang of it, you can move on to mixing two patterns together a la Diane. Also, don’t forget to work within the same color palette. And lastly, make sure you pick a dress that is not only a few inches (around 2 inches maximum) longer than the skirt, but one with a slim (or at least not so full skirted) silhouette as well, because what you want to avoid is too much fabric bunching together underneath your skirt.
